Haeundae Beach
One of the most famous beaches in Busan, Haeundae Beach attracts visitors year-round. In the summer, it becomes a bustling spot for water sports, sunbathing, and enjoying seaside cafes. The area is also home to several luxury hotels, making it a perfect location for a stay in Busan. If you’re visiting during the winter, you can enjoy the quieter atmosphere while taking in the beautiful winter landscape.
Gamcheon Culture Village
For those who appreciate art and culture, Gamcheon Culture Village is a must-visit. Known for its colorful houses and murals, the village is perched on a hillside overlooking the city. Walking through the narrow alleyways feels like stepping into an open-air museum. It’s an ideal place for photography, as the vibrant colors and unique street art create a stunning backdrop for visitors.
Gwangalli Beach and Bridge
Another stunning beach in Busan is Gwangalli Beach, famous for its fine sand and the view of the Gwangan Bridge. This beach offers a more laid-back atmosphere compared to Haeundae but is just as picturesque. At night, the Gwangan Bridge is lit up, providing a spectacular view. This is a popular spot for evening walks and enjoying delicious seafood at local restaurants along the beach.
Haedong Yonggungsa Temple
Located on the northeastern coast of Busan, Haedong Yonggungsa Temple is a beautiful seaside temple that offers tranquility and a glimpse into Korean spirituality. It is one of the few temples in Korea situated along the coast, providing visitors with stunning ocean views. The temple’s atmosphere is peaceful and serene, making it a perfect spot for reflection and relaxation.

For an even deeper dive into the local culture, visitors can also explore places like Beomeosa Temple and the Busan Tower. Both sites offer unique views and historical significance. For those interested in shopping, the Jagalchi Fish Market is one of Korea’s largest seafood markets, providing an authentic local experience.
